LOCATION
The property is located on the edge of Hartley Wintney village which provides an excellent range of local amenities, including shops, post office, surgery, public houses, churches, schools and a golf course. Schools within the village include Oakwood Infant School and Greenfields Junior School. Preparatory schools in the area include Daneshill and St. Neots. Senior independent schools include Lord Wandsworth College, Bradfield, Wellington
College and, further afield, Winchester College and St. Swithun's, Winchester. 

The village is steeped in local history with Hartley Wintney Cricket Club being formed in 1770 and remaining one of the oldest playing cricket greens in the country. 

More extensive shopping, educational and recreational facilities can be found in the neighbouring towns of Farnham, Basingstoke, Fleet and Reading, all of which are within easy driving distance of Tokey Cottage Excellent access to the M3 (Junction 4A and 5) within easy driving distance and Winchfield mainline railway station providing a fast and regular service to London Waterloo.
